    • Pervasive computing promises a new and radically improved paradigm for user interaction with services and applications. Although mainstream research and development in this area is focused on user interaction aspects, the infrastructure for providing such a demanding paradigm needs to be in place before we can hope for widespread usage of pervasive services. The IST project Daidalos aims at integrating pervasive computing with global telecommunication networks. Through this integration, it will be possible to utilize existing and future heterogeneous networks for developing and deploying user-friendly pervasive services for the European market. This paper presents Daidalos' view of pervasive computing. It discusses how Daidalos pervasive computing platform, integrated with a heterogeneous all-IP network, provides a promising approach to developing interoperable pervasive services.
